Top Unique Themes You Can Experience
Ice Club – Imagine stepping into a sub‑zero lounge where everything from the bar to the seats is made of ice. The temperature stays around 5°C, so a stylish jacket is a must. The vibe is low‑key but the Instagram shots are fire.
Arabian Nights – This desert‑inspired space blends traditional Arabic décor with modern lighting. Plush cushions, lanterns, and live oud music set the scene. Expect a dress code that leans toward smart‑casual – no shorts, no sneakers.
Speakeasy 1920s – Hidden behind an unmarked door in DIFC, this club pulls you back to the Prohibition era. Secret passwords change nightly; keep an eye on their Instagram stories for clues. Dark suits or sleek dresses fit the vibe, and the cocktail menu reads like a history lesson.
Neon Futurism – Bright LED walls, holographic projections, and a DJ who mixes EDM with synth‑wave dominate this spot. The dress code is simple: bright colors or futuristic accessories work best. Expect higher cover charges on weekends but also more table‑booking options.
Gothic Velvet – Dark velvet drapes, candlelight, and a thumping techno beat define this underground favorite. Black outfits and leather shoes are the norm. The crowd is a mix of locals and expats who love a moody atmosphere.
How to Make the Most of Your Night
First, plan your entry. Most themed clubs charge a cover fee that can range from 150 AED to 400 AED, depending on the night and any special performances. Arriving early (around 9‑10 PM) often saves you a few bucks and avoids long lines.
Second, book a table if you’re with a group. Table reservations guarantee a spot, include bottle service, and often waive the cover. Use the club’s app or call the concierge directly – they’ll ask for a name and the number of guests.
Third, respect the dress code. A simple rule: if the club’s theme is “glam,” dress up; if it’s “industrial,” keep it sleek and minimal. Most venues will turn away guests who don’t follow the guidelines, so a quick check on their social media before you head out is worth it.
Fourth, think about transport. Dubai’s metro and taxis are reliable, but many themed clubs are in areas with limited parking. Ride‑hailing apps let you set a pickup time, which helps you avoid the post‑club rush.
Finally, stay safe and hydrated. The desert heat can hit you even inside air‑conditioned venues, especially after dancing in a hot crowd. Order water between cocktails and know the nearest exit routes – you’ll thank yourself the next morning.
